Fishing: Introduction to ILO activities in the fishing sectorImproving the working conditions and opportunities of all fishersThere are over 30 million fishers worldwide. Of these, over 15 million are working full time on board fishing vessels. Fishing is one of the most challenging and hazardous occupations. This sector has many characteristics that set it apart from other sectors. The ILO is working towards ensuring decent work for all fishers. This site describes the work of the Sectoral Activities programme to improve conditions of fishers and also links to other activities underway in the ILO. In 2007 the International Labour Conference adopted new instruments specifically for the fishing sector: the Work in Fishing Convention, 2007 (No. 188) and Work in Fishing Recommendation, 2007 (No. 199). These new instruments demonstrate the renewed commitment by the ILO to providing decent work to fishers.
